Pros

They were located close to home, their computer systems are easy to work with, the base pay WAS kinda good in the beginning.

Cons

Like all car "stealerships", they are constantly changing the pay plans to short the employees out of pay. The Buick store doesn't have enough business to go around for any service advisor to make a decent paycheck. The Toyota service department is run like a "Keystone Cops" movie...the customers basically come and go as they please, without adhering to their appointments, then complain about the long waits, and later kill you on your customer satisfaction survey...which kills your paycheck. Acura was alright, but management is kinda two-faced, has an attitude, and is difficult to work with.
